*1 The working distance is the distance from the end of the lens to the workpiece.
*2 The depth of field is calculated using a permissible circle of confusion diameter of 0.04 mm.
*3 The resolution is calculated using a wavelength of 550 nm.
Note: 1. Fixing the lens or other reinforcement may be required depending on the installation angle or operating
            environment (vibration/shock).
            When fixing the lens, insulate the lens from the fixture.
         2. The above specifications are values calculated from the optical design and can vary depending on installation
             conditions.
